Output ebec88626b167784105fd4a49939d89c8c893c7cd87fd65f488fb94c0560ed9c:27

value
1406616
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fba9fbef6f6ce0d651cfef52505516c3cd493213 OP_EQUAL
address
3QdhAPyxT5Vz8kTGS7k2WhtMs3S17m5EwC
transaction
ebec88626b167784105fd4a49939d89c8c893c7cd87fd65f488fb94c0560ed9c
spent
true